Digital Retinal Imaging
We have recently invested in a KOWA Nonmydriatic
retinal camera. This instrument allows us to examine and record your eye
health in greater detail than before.
For most patients, imaging is very simple and only
involves a camera fl ash. Some patients with very small pupils may
require a mild drop to enlarge the pupil sufficiently for imaging.
Patients with a family history of glaucoma, diabetes
or macular degeneration will benefit from our ability to record and
compare the condition of their eyes over several years. We can also use
the KOWA camera to document other eye conditions such as pterygiums and
cataracts.
Imaging - who will benefit?
Digital Retinal Imaging is recommended for patients
with:
-
diabetes
-
macular degeneration
-
glaucoma
-
other retinal disorders
-
reduced vision
-
patients over 40 years of age
-
any unusual ocular findings
-
or anyone with a family history of the above.
